There is a big difference in quality, the two XG models are only comparable in price right now since they have just been released and carry a large premium.

The Sony XF9005 is the go-to choice if you want as much HDR performance for the cash but arguably at only a little more the LG B8 OLED is the king of value right now.
 
Ok thanks so the XF9005 is the one then.

I dont want an OLED as I worry about burn in due to the fact I watch the same channels with their logos on alot.
 
The LG OLEDs have an auto logo dimming feature to help with that, there is a lot of misinformation out there with the OLEDs, I wrote a thread about it here: OLED Burn In Risk

If you feel you will still be at risk then the next best to the B8 is the Sony XF9005 or Samsung Q8DN LCDs.

Assuming you do not need wide viewing angles and you want a 55".

I'll mainly only be watching football 4K from Sky Q so would there really be much of a difference between the XF9005 and B8?
 
Thanks for your advice.

I'll mainly only be watching football 4K from Sky Q so would there really be much of a difference between the XF9005 and B8?

I’d venture the Sony will be better for sports content. It’s renowned for its motion settings.

B8 would be better for movies/dark room viewing.
